package test
import (
"bufio"
"fmt"
"os"
"strings"
"time"
jsoniter "github.com/json-iterator/go"
)
// JSONLLoader loads test cases from JSONL files
type JSONLLoader struct{}
// NewLoader creates a new JSONL loader
func NewLoader() Loader {
return &JSONLLoader{}
}
// Load loads test cases from the default input source
// This is a placeholder - actual implementation would use configured path
func (l *JSONLLoader) Load() ([]*Case, error) {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("Load() requires explicit path, use LoadFile() instead")
}
// LoadFile loads test cases from a JSONL file
// If path is relative and YAO_ROOT is set, resolves relative to YAO_ROOT
func (l *JSONLLoader) LoadFile(path string) ([]*Case, error) {
// Resolve path relative to YAO_ROOT if it's a relative path
resolvedPath := ResolvePathWithYaoRoot(path)
file, err := os.Open(resolvedPath)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to open file %s: %w", path, err)
}
defer file.Close()
var cases []*Case
scanner := bufio.NewScanner(file)
lineNum := 0
// Increase buffer size for long lines
const maxCapacity = 1024 * 1024 // 1MB
buf := make([]byte, maxCapacity)
scanner.Buffer(buf, maxCapacity)
for scanner.Scan() {
lineNum++
line := strings.TrimSpace(scanner.Text())
// Skip empty lines
if line == "" {
continue
}
// Skip comments (lines starting with //)
if strings.HasPrefix(line, "//") {
continue
}
var tc Case
if err := jsoniter.UnmarshalFromString(line, &tc); err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to parse line %d: %w", lineNum, err)
}
// Validate required fields
if tc.ID == "" {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("line %d: missing required field 'id'", lineNum)
}
if tc.Input == n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("line %d (id=%s): missing required field 'input'", lineNum, tc.ID)
}
cases = append(cases, &tc)
}
if err := scanner.Err(); err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("error reading file: %w", err)
}
if len(cases) == 0 {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("no test cases found in %s", path)
}
return cases, nil
}
// ValidateTestCases validates a slice of test cases
func ValidateTestCases(cases []*Case) error {
ids := make(map[string]bool)
for i, tc := range cases {
// Check for duplicate IDs
if ids[tc.ID] {
return fmt.Errorf("duplicate test case ID: %s", tc.ID)
}
ids[tc.ID] = true
// Validate input can be parsed
if _, err := tc.GetMessages();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("test case %s (index %d): invalid input: %w", tc.ID, i, err)
}
// Validate timeout format if specified
if tc.Timeout != "" {
// GetTimeout returns a duration, parsing error would return default
// We validate by checking if the string is parseable
if _, err := time.ParseDuration(tc.Timeout);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("test case %s: invalid timeout format: %s", tc.ID, tc.Timeout)
}
}
}
return nil
}
// FilterTestCases filters test cases based on criteria
func FilterTestCases(cases []*Case, filter func(*Case) bool) []*Case {
var result []*Case
for _, tc := range cases {
if filter(tc) {
result = append(result, tc)
}
}
return result
}
// FilterSkipped returns test cases that are not skipped
func FilterSkipped(cases []*Case) []*Case {
return FilterTestCases(cases, func(tc *Case) bool {
return !tc.Skip
})
}
// FilterByIDs returns test cases matching the given IDs
func FilterByIDs(cases []*Case, ids []string) []*Case {
idSet := make(map[string]bool)
for _, id := range ids {
idSet[id] = true
}
return FilterTestCases(cases, func(tc *Case) bool {
return idSet[tc.ID]
})
}
